Why Choose FFR The Game?
FFR, or Flash Flash Revolution, is a rhythm game that stands out due to its engaging gameplay and rich music library. It offers players an opportunity to improve their coordination and musical timing. Players hit arrows on the keyboard corresponding to the notes on-screen, making for both a challenging and enjoyable experience. With a vast array of songs and difficulty levels, it suits a wide range of players, from beginners to seasoned veterans.
Installing FFR The Game on a Chromebook
Now that we’ve established the framework, let’s move on to how you can install FFR The Game on your Chromebook. Because Chromebooks do not support conventional installations, we will use the web-based version to enhance your gaming experience.
Step 1: Open Chrome Browser
First and foremost, ensure that your Chromebook is powered on and connected to Wi-Fi. Navigate to the Chrome browser, which is the native application that comes with all Chromebooks. This is your gateway to accessing online games and web applications.
Step 2: Visit the Official FFR Website
To play FFR The Game, you will need to visit its official website. Enter the URL: www.flashflashrevolution.com in the address bar and press Enter. This will take you to the homepage of FFR, where you can create an account or log in if you have one.
Step 3: Create an Account or Log In
To fully experience FFR’s features—including high scores, leaderboards, and multiplayer options—you will need an account. Click on the “Sign Up” button and fill in the required details (username, email, password, etc.). If you already have an account, simply log in with your credentials.
Step 4: Set Up Adobe Flash (If Necessary)
While FFR has transitioned towards more modern gameplay options, it’s important to note that some older browsers might require Adobe Flash to play the game in its full glory. Chrome tends to block Flash content by default.
To enable Flash:
- Click the lock icon in the address bar.
- Look for “Flash” in the dropdown menu and select “Allow”.
- Refresh the webpage to apply these changes.
Step 5: Start Playing
Once logged in, navigate to the “Play” section of the website. You’ll find a plethora of songs categorized by difficulty levels—from easy to expert. Choose your preferred song, hit “play,” and follow the on-screen instructions. Your keyboard becomes your instrument as you hit the corresponding arrows as they appear on the screen.
